Wind prospecting at 90 meters
Site assessment and forecasting company 3TIER offers 90-m wind prospecting tools. The web-based service gives wind project developers and financiers immediate access to 90-m resolution wind resource data across the continental US, which the company says is the highest resolution data currently available on-demand. Detailed data reveals how even small terrain features will affect wind power generation, enabling anyone with a financial stake in a project to better manage spatial risk during the earliest stages of project development.
